This review is from: Seduction of the Spirit: The Use and Misuse of People's Religion (Paperback) Harvey Cox (born 1929) is an ordained American Baptist minister who also taught theology at Harvard Divinity School. He has also written books such as The secular City, On not leaving it to the snake, The Feast Of Fools - A Theological Essay On Festivity And Fantasy, Turning East, etc. He wrote in the Preface to this 1973 book, "I realize that one more book on what religion should do or be will not make a difference... It can only help if it becomes itself a part of the counterattack against the discrepant power of signals... It must itself be both a testimony and an endorsement of people's religion. So I will not register here the conventional apology for all the 'personal references' in the pages to follow. My telling my own story is in part at least what the whole book is about."
